Prince Harry one move away from King Charles for reconciliation

Prince Harry, who is set to visit the UK next month, is waiting for a sign from his cancer-stricken father King Charles to end rift.

The monarch is reportedly may extend an invite to Harry and his wife, Meghan Markle, to join the royal family at Balmoral in the summer. And this invite might be the first genuine step to heal wounds, per PR expert Ryan McCormick.

“This move by Charles may be less about massaging public opinion than it is about trying to spend as much time as possible with family,” McCormick told The Mirror.

It’s customary for the monarch to invite the Royal Family to Balmoral to relax during the summer break.

He noted that Charles’ cancer diagnosis will be playing a major role in this and that it will prove to be a good thing for both sides.

“In observing the recent public behaviour of Charles and Harry, it seems that the two want to move toward reconciliation,” he commented.

“Charles and Kate’s cancer diagnosis should have effectively ended any feud with Meghan and Harry as petty matters take a backseat towards the lives of loved ones,” he continued.

"I think this visit could bring a lasting peace between the king and his son.”
